What Is Digital Slang — And Why Does It Matter?

Old slang vs. new slang — what changed in 2026?

Slang has always existed. Words like cool, awesome, and chill started as informal slang before becoming mainstream. But digital slang in 2026 is different — it spreads in hours instead of years, and it often comes from very specific internet cultures, memes, and social media trends.

According to the EF English Proficiency Index and language trend reports from 2026, many of the newest slang terms now originate from TikTok comment sections, gaming communities, and Gen Z/Gen Alpha online spaces. They spread globally and become part of everyday conversation — making them essential listening comprehension skills for anyone who consumes English-language content online.

✅ Why you need to learn this: Even if you never use slang yourself, you need to understand it when you hear it in podcasts, YouTube videos, movies, and conversations with native speakers.

10 Viral English Slang Words of 2026

Master these words and you'll understand most English internet conversations

Slay
/sleɪ/
verb / exclamation
To do something exceptionally well; to look amazing or perform flawlessly.
Melakukan sesuatu dengan sangat baik atau tampil luar biasa.
"You absolutely slayed that presentation today!"
😏
Rizz
/rɪz/
noun / verb
Charisma and charm, especially the natural ability to attract people. Also used as a verb.
Karisma atau daya tarik alami seseorang, terutama dalam konteks sosial atau romantis.
"He has so much rizz — everyone likes him immediately."
🤩
Delulu
/dɪˈluːluː/
adjective
Short for "delusional" — being overly hopeful or unrealistic. Often used playfully about yourself.
Singkatan dari "delusional" — terlalu berharap atau tidak realistis. Sering dipakai bercanda untuk diri sendiri.
"I told my boss I'd finish in 10 minutes. I'm so delulu."
🎬
Canon event
/ˈkænən ɪˈvent/
noun phrase
A defining life moment that had to happen — part of your personal story. From comic book / movie terminology.
Momen hidup penting yang "memang harus terjadi" sebagai bagian dari cerita hidupmu. Dari istilah komik/film.
"Getting lost on my first day abroad was a canon event for me."
🖥️
404 coded
/fɔːr oʊ fɔːr ˈkoʊdɪd/
adjective phrase
Describes someone who seems absent-minded or clueless — a play on the "404 Not Found" web error.
Menggambarkan seseorang yang seperti "tidak ada di sana" atau tidak fokus — dari error internet "404 Not Found".
"She forgot her own meeting. Totally 404 coded today."
Aura
/ˈɔːrə/
noun
Your overall vibe, energy, or social impression. Often used with "points" — gaining or losing aura means your reputation goes up or down.
Kesan, energi, atau vibes keseluruhan seseorang. Sering dipakai dengan "points" — menambah atau mengurangi aura berarti reputasinya naik atau turun.
"Helping that stranger gave you serious aura points."
🚫🧢
No cap
/noʊ kæp/
phrase
Means "I'm not lying" or "for real." "Cap" = a lie. So "no cap" = no lie = I'm being honest.
Artinya "saya serius" atau "tidak bohong." "Cap" = kebohongan. Jadi "no cap" = tidak bohong = saya jujur.
"That was the best food I've ever had, no cap."
❓💕
Situationship
/ˌsɪtʃuˈeɪʃənʃɪp/
noun
A romantic relationship that lacks a clear label or commitment — more than friends, but not officially dating.
Hubungan romantis tanpa label atau komitmen yang jelas — lebih dari teman, tapi belum resmi pacaran.
"We've been in a situationship for months. I don't know what we are."
🛏️
Bed rot
/bed rɒt/
noun / verb
Spending extended time in bed doing nothing — scrolling, watching, or resting for hours. Used with humor and sometimes mild concern.
Menghabiskan waktu lama di tempat tidur tanpa melakukan apa-apa — scrolling, nonton, atau istirahat berjam-jam. Dipakai dengan nada humor.
"I had no plans this weekend so I just bed rotted the whole time."
🎤
Pop off
/pɒp ɒf/
verb phrase / exclamation
To perform or speak impressively; to do something in a bold, exciting way. Also used as encouragement.
Tampil atau berbicara dengan impresif; melakukan sesuatu dengan berani dan mengesankan. Juga dipakai sebagai semangat.
"She just popped off in that debate. Everyone was amazed."

Before & After: Slang in Real Conversation

See how the same conversation sounds with and without modern slang

Let's look at how two friends talk about the same event — one using formal/neutral English, and one using 2026 slang naturally.

❌ Without Slang (sounds stiff)
📍 Scene: Two friends texting after Rina's job interview
Rina
"I just finished my job interview. I think I did well."
Deni
"Really? That is great. I am sure you performed impressively. You are very charming."
Rina
"Thank you. I was nervous but I think I spoke well. Getting this job feels like a very important moment for me."
Deni
"I am not lying — you are going to get the job. I believe it."
✅ With Slang (sounds natural & modern)
📍 Scene: Two friends texting after Rina's job interview
Rina
"I just finished my job interview. I think I did okay!"
Deni
"You absolutely slayed it, I know it. You have so much rizz in interviews."
Rina
"I was nervous, but once I started talking, I just popped off. Getting this job is my canon event, I can feel it."
Deni
"No cap — you are going to get it. Believe in your aura! 🌟"

When NOT to Use Slang

The most important rule: know your audience

⚠️ Common Mistake: Using slang in formal situations like job interviews, academic writing, or emails to your boss. This can make you seem unprofessional or disrespectful — even if your intentions are good.
Situation Use Slang? Why?
Chatting with friends (informal) ✅ Yes Natural and fun in casual conversation
Social media captions ✅ Yes (optional) Great for engagement and relatability
Job interview ❌ No Sounds unprofessional to most employers
Email to a teacher / boss ❌ No May seem rude or disrespectful
Academic essay / report ❌ No Informal language lowers your score
Meeting with a client ❌ No Can damage your professional image

How to Learn More Slang Naturally via TikTok

Turn your scroll time into study time — without it feeling like studying

The best way to expand your slang vocabulary is not to memorize lists — it's to encounter words in context. Here are five practical tips:

💡 Tip 1: Follow English-language creators in your interests.
If you like cooking, follow English cooking channels. If you like gaming, watch English gaming streamers. You'll absorb slang naturally because the context makes meaning clear.
💡 Tip 2: Use the "Watch → Pause → Search" method.
When you hear a word you don't understand, pause and search it. Dictionaries like Urban Dictionary (for slang) or Dictionary.com are useful for this.
💡 Tip 3: Notice slang in TikTok captions and comments.
Comment sections are goldmines. Notice how native speakers respond to each other and what phrases they repeat.
💡 Tip 4: Don't force it — use it when it feels natural.
Overusing slang (especially five words in one sentence) sounds unnatural. Start with one or two words you like most and try them in casual conversations.
💡 Tip 5: Remember — slang changes fast.
What's trending today may be "cringe" (embarrassing) in six months. Stay updated by reading about language trends regularly — or visiting this blog!
